Abstract

The present disclosure provides a blue luminescent material, and the blue luminescent material is a tertradentate platinum complex having a chemical structure of Formula I comprising a pyridoimidazole carbene platinum structure. The blue luminescent material of the present disclosure may be used in OLED devices and apparatus as a dopant material and emits blue light having a wavelength of 450-490 nm. The present disclosure provides a design route for a material by introducing a pyridoimidazole-type carbene into the ligand of a platinum complex. Since the carbene structure has suitable triplet energy and its carbon-platinum bond is more stable than the nitrogen-platinum bond, the entire spectrum can become narrower, which will promote development of blue luminescent material and improve performances of the devices.
